當我嘗試從我的Chrome應用程序進行打印時,打印預覽會在應用程序下方啓動,而不是在應用程序窗口之上啓動,就像在Chrome網絡瀏覽器中一樣。對於較小的應用程序,這可以正常工作,但我的應用程序佔用了大部分屏幕,因此打印預覽不在屏幕中,用戶無法訪問。有沒有辦法讓它通過應用程序啓動呢?在主窗口下方打開Chrome應用程序打印預覽
這可以通過樣品應用「Printest」被再現:https://github.com/GoogleChrome/chrome-app-samples/tree/master/samples/printing
我的猜測是,對話被定位相對於窗口是印刷,而不是相對於你所呼叫的「應用程序窗口」。你打印「應用程序窗口」還是其他窗口? (我引用了「應用程序窗口」,因爲Chrome應用程序沒有「應用程序窗口」的概念。它們可以有零個或多個窗口,每個窗口的狀態都是相同的。) – 2014-12-03 05:25:38
我正在等待API 。目前這看起來令人噁心。 – 2014-12-03 18:58:47
@MarcRochkind應用程序中有一個正在打印的webview。 – RasTheDestroyer 2014-12-03 23:07:10